WebThe Mountain Pass Mine, owned by MP Materials, is an open-pit mine of rare-earth elements on the south flank of the Clark Mountain Range in California, 53 miles (85 km) southwest of Las Vegas, Nevada. In 2024 the mine supplied 15.8% of the world's rare-earth production. It is the only rare-earth mining and processing facility in the United States. Web3 feb. 2024 · Republican Sen.
